Hi all, just picked up a nice original 201 (been stored for 8 yrs)but the carb set up is not great, have removed and cleaned the carb and jets ( with a compressor)and the bike does not idle very well. it feels like its running out of fuel the revs pick up and off it goes but as it settles back down it will stall if i dont have the tickover screw wound in .I have played with the mixture screw and by unscrewing it 3 turns it does improve a little .Any clues ? thanks Scorpa250

If it has not had any work done on the engine recently i would look at the crank oil seals. They would effect the mixture by sucking air into the crank.

This is where i would start.

hello Scorpa250,

How is the fueltap working.

Do you get enough fuel in the carburator?

Maybe the tap is (partly) blocked by 8 years pf storage.
